VGA Text Interface - Well as far as I know this is the first Viewer with a VGA interface I thought of the idea and decided to work on it and as time passed I got comfortable with it So here is something new which other viewers do not have I plan to make the Interface faster in the next version The interface can support 3000+ files depending on memory The VGA interface is the default interface but since some people might not have a VGA monitor I have also included a text interface The text interface can be accessed through DOS command line Remember when the viewer is in the text interface more memory is available for the user displaying HUGE ANSI s The Interfaces can also be switched by pressing TAB - ANSI Routines - The ANSI routines are the same as always I am not sure about the limit of other viewers but DarkView can support 3000+ lines per ANSI depending on your memory I plan to add XMS routines in the next version thus increasing the limit Anyhow the ANSI viewer is a bit different than others ie you can view an 8000 or 10000 or bigger line ansi without any memory problems The only thing is when you are using the scrollback option the ANSI size is limited depending on your memory (normally 2000-3000 lines and larger) ANSIMation is supported BUT remember the whole Animation sequence will NOT be shown if Scrollback is ON it will only show the final screen If you want to see the whole Animation sequence turn the Scrollback toggle OFF When viewing an ansi the modes can be changed by pressing M This option is only available when Scrollback is ON - VGA ANSI - There are 2 different types of VGA ANSI viewing You can view it the normal way or you can view it in a slideshow with smooth scrolling SlideShow is activated using the Scrollback toggle switch Again Please remember the slideshow option has automatic scrollback thus limiting the ansi size to 2000-3000 lines depending on memory So if you wish to view the whole ANSI turn Scrollback OFF ANSIMation is supported in VGA also ANSIMation will only work when Scrollback is OFF If Scrollback is ON Only the final screen will be shown The modes available are 320x200x256 640x400x256 640x480x256 800x600x256 and 1024x768x256 When viewing an ansi the modes can be changed by pressing M This option is onlyavailable when Scrollback is ON - BIN - Complete BIN support is included in DarkView with Bouncing effects This took a lot of Debugging and was a pain in the ass but our coding head finally came through BIN support is provided for Text 80x25 and VGA 320x200x256 - INI - Now all the users do not have to go through changing all the options again & again DarkView is automatic configuration support If the viewer does not find the INI file where the viewer EXE is located then the user can configure DarkView Type in DARKVIEW -C for the configuration or just edit the INI file through a text editor and watch it go Thanks goes to Epitaph for his *LONG* but effective INI code - GIF & PCX - One of the only few viewers with comeplete GIF and PCX support for all modes This is unique since it can display a GIF PCX file of any size unlike some other viewers - Grey Scale - DarkView supports Grey Scale viewing which can be toggled ON or OFF GreyScale can also be toggled while viewing an ansi when Scrollback is ON by pressing G - iCEColor (tm) iCE - Well the viewer has complete iCEColor support which can be toggled ON or OFF - SAUCE - Complete SAUCE support is included Thanks to ACIDVIEW DOC - RIP - No the RIP routines are not by Cap n Crunch They are 100% original by me They are relatively fast compared to Cap n Crunch s Units But I give credit where it is due Cap n Crunch s units ARE faster than mine All fonts etc are included in the viewer exe file itself So if people complain and they wish to have them seperately I will put them seperately - FILE MASKS - The file mask included in the viewer to make it more convinient is DRK which includes * DRK * GIF * PCX * RIP * NFO The default file mask is * * The file mask can be changed by pressing F3 Upto 3 different filemasks can be entered - MISC - DarkView is multitasking aware It detect the computer s CPU and video card for auto switching to VGA mode Command line support is also available in DarkView To get help on command line(s) enter or h DarkView options filemask or h help I interface option V for VGA interface default T for text interface C Configure DarkView filemask max of 3 filemasks allowed DRK is default filemask example DarkView -IT * * will run darkview in the text interface with the filemask * * NOTE DarkView is approximately 170K in size It has already been PKLited to its MAX DO NOT use any EXE compression programs with it It contains overlay files etc Why is DarkView so big -
